Oil drain problems!
can anyone help with the size of the Torx bit required for the sump plug? Could it be a T45?
Has anyone drained the oil via the dipstick tube using a pump?

Did a quick search and it looks like it is a T45. VAUXHALL ZAFIRA VECTRA OMEGA MERIVA SUMP OIL DRAIN PLUG 45 TORX 90502556 / 04572 | eBay
Draining through the sump plug is always better than pumping it out. I never tried it before but draining through the sump hole seems so much easier. Gravity is free and quick.
